    Marušič–Scapellato graphs are vertex-transitive graphs of order m ( 2 k + 1 ) , where m divides 2 k - 1 , whose automorphism group contains an imprimitive subgroup that is a quasiprimitive representation of SL ( 2 , 2 k ) of degree m ( 2 k + 1 ) . We show that any two Marušič–Scapellato graphs of order pq , where p is a Fermat prime, and q is a prime divisor of p - 2 , are isomorphic if and only if they are isomorphic by a natural isomorphism derived from an automorphism of SL ( 2 , 2 k ) . This work is a contribution towards the full characterization of vertex-transitive graphs of order a product of two distinct primes.
